Suspension of Weekend Curfew: Now, temples & tourist spots open for visitors

Mysore/Mysuru: With the State Government announcing the suspension of weekend curfew yesterday, all the major tourist destinations in the city and district, including Chamundi Hill Temple, Mysore Palace, Zoo and Karanji Lake, are thrown open to visitors with strict adherence to COVID protocol. Speaking to Star of Mysore this morning, Chamundi Hill Temple Executive Officer N.S. Yathiraj Sampathkumaran said that visitors will be allowed only to have darshan of the presiding deity and no other sevas are allowed.

Temple will be open from 7.30 am to 2 pm, 3.30 pm to 6 pm and 7.30 pm to 9 pm, he said and added that at once, only 50 members will be allowed inside the temple and two doses of COVID vaccination is a must for devotees. Also, all Palace Temples, Uttanalli Temple and Nanjangud Srikanteshwaraswamy Temple are open even during the weekends now.
